About this Property
- Sleeps 12
- 5 Bedrooms
- 4 Bathrooms
- Private vacation home
- Approximately 2545 square feet
Tullymore is a handsome beach home with a private pool and hot tub, located in the Villages at Ocean Hill community in Corolla, NC. Savor lakefront vistas from this well-appointed, 5 bedroom/4 bath home featuring a game room, private pool and hot tub; and just a 5-7 min. walk to the beach access. Community amenities include lakefront pool, oceanfront pool, tennis courts, pickleball courts, sand volleyball, basketball, playground and exercise center. We provide bicycles (4 adult, 2 kid) for your enjoyment.
**Please note- guests must provide their own linens (sheets, towels) for this home or arrange for linen rental.

How to book the best rental home experience:
Get the best rental value:
- The sooner you can reserve a home, the easier your search will be. The best v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your rental property up to twelve months before your travel dates is recommended. Winter holidays are excellent times to plan and reserve your rental property.
- June, July, and August are high season in Corolla. Reserving a rental home in the Fall or Spring is our favorite way to save money on your rental home. Rates are lower, and you'll find a larger selection of suitable homes.
- Property managers sometimes offer discounts for veterans. Remember to ask your property manager if special offers are available for your group before you book.
- Property managers typically offer customers an option to add tr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which costs 1% - 5% of the boo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for any days missed as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or additional f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for more information.
- Find a copy of your local Currituck visitors guide when you arrive at the rental property. If your rental home do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local shops and visitor centers. In addition to great articles, travel guides have money saving offers on nearby attractions, tours, restaurants, and shops.
